Title

Light Rail Vehicle Truck Overhaul Project

 

Action

Action:

A.                     Approve a contract for up to $12,923,365 with Siemens Mobility Inc. for the Light Rail Vehicle Overhaul of Truck and Braking Systems project, and

 

B.                     Authorize the City Manager to amend the contract consistent with the purpose for which the contract was approved.

 

Body

Staff Resource(s):                      

John Lewis, CATS

Allen Smith, CATS

 

Explanation

§                     The Light Rail Vehicle fleet includes 20 vehicles and 1 spare truck that are due for overhaul.

§                     Ongoing maintenance is performed in-house, and periodic overhauls are vendor contracted.

§                     On November 11, 2019, the city issued a Request for Proposals (RFP); two responses were received.

§                     Siemens Mobility Inc. best meets the city’s needs in terms of qualifications, experience, cost, and responsiveness to RFP requirements.

§                     The overhaul project is expected to occur over five years and to cost up to $12,923,365, as detailed below. All years are contingent upon available funding.

-                     Year 1: $2,584,673,

-                     Year 2: $2,953,912,

-                     Year 3: $3,446,230,

-                     Year 4: $3,446,231, and

-                     Year 5: $   492,319.
